Portfolio overview

Cambridge Touch Technologies Ltd. has been granted 34 US utility patents between 2018 and 2024, placing Cambridge Touch Technologies Ltd. at rank #9,227 across all assignees tracked by PlainPatent. This portfolio spans 8 distinct Cooperative Patent Classification (CPC) subclasses, averaging 18.0 claims per patent with primary concentration in G06F (ELECTRIC DIGITAL DATA PROCESSING). As a Foreign Corporation, Cambridge Touch Technologies Ltd. is one of the more focused assignees in the PatentsView dataset. The composite Innovation Score of 39.0/100 blends portfolio volume, filing velocity, technology breadth, and claim depth into a single comparable measure drawn directly from USPTO PatentsView records.

Filing cadence tells the strategic story. Between 2020 and 2025 the company received 25 grants, compared with 9 in the 2015–2019 window, a +178% shift in five-year velocity. An acceleration of this magnitude signals aggressive R&D investment and expanding technical ambition. The Foreign Corporation classification further shapes interpretation, since corporate, government, and individual filers pursue patents for materially different reasons.

Claim depth and technology breadth together indicate competitive posture. Cambridge Touch Technologies Ltd.'s 18.0 average claims per patent sits within the typical range for solid legal coverage without excessive prosecution cost, while concentration in 8 subclasses points to a focused technical program. Combined with portfolio volume, these signals let analysts, investors, and licensing professionals benchmark Cambridge Touch Technologies Ltd. against peers pursuing similar technology classes.
